Detailed Description

Contains standard information about an openDAQ device and device type. The Device Info object is a Property Object, allowing for custom String, Int, Bool, or Float-type properties to be added.

The getter methods represent a standardized set of Device properties according to the OPC UA: Devices standard. Any additional String, Int, Bool, or Float-type properties can be added, using the appropriate Property Object "add property" method. Any other types of properties are invalid. Although Integer-type properties are valid additions, Selection properties cannot be added to Device Info.

As the Device Info object adheres to the OPC UA: Devices standard, it behaves differently than standard Property Objects. No metadata except the Value Type and Default Value are published via OPC UA, and this only said Property metadata is visible to any clients.

All fields - default (e.g. platform, manufacturer...) and custom are represented as either:

  • String-type properties
  • Integer-type properties
  • Bool-type properties
  • Float type properties

As such, listing all properties via Property Object methods, will return both the names of the default and custom properties. All default properties are initialized to an empty string except for RevisionCounter and Position that are integer properties and are thus initialized to '0'. The names of the properties are written in camelCase - for example "systemUuid", "parentMacAddress", "manufacturerUri".

If the DeviceInfo object is obtained from a device, or when listing available devices, the object is frozen (immutable). As such, Property Object setter methods cannot be used and will fail when called.

◆ getAssetId()

virtual ErrCode INTERFACE_FUNC getAssetId ( IString **  id)
pure virtual

Gets the asset ID of the device. Represents a user writable alphanumeric character sequence uniquely identifying a component.

Parameters
[out]idThe asset ID of the device.

The ID is provided by the integrator or user of the device. It contains typically an identifier in a branch, use case or user specific naming scheme. This could be for example a reference to an electric scheme. The ID must be a string representation of an Int32 number.

◆ getPosition()

virtual ErrCode INTERFACE_FUNC getPosition ( Int *  position)
pure virtual

Gets the position of the device. The position specifies the position within a given system. For example in which slot or slice the device is in.

Parameters
[out]positionThe position of the device.

The Position should be a positive integer in the range supported by the UInt16 data type.
